Lines Matching refs:p_mask
338 unsigned int p_mask = pipe->ring_size - 1; in sanity() local
350 p = &pipe->bufs[i_head & p_mask]; in sanity()
381 unsigned int p_mask = pipe->ring_size - 1; in copy_page_to_iter_pipe() local
395 buf = &pipe->bufs[i_head & p_mask]; in copy_page_to_iter_pipe()
404 buf = &pipe->bufs[i_head & p_mask]; in copy_page_to_iter_pipe()
498 unsigned int p_mask = i->pipe->ring_size - 1; in data_start() local
502 if (off && (!allocated(&i->pipe->bufs[iter_head & p_mask]) || in data_start()
516 unsigned int p_mask = pipe->ring_size - 1; in push_pipe() local
533 pipe->bufs[iter_head & p_mask].len += size; in push_pipe()
536 pipe->bufs[iter_head & p_mask].len = PAGE_SIZE; in push_pipe()
540 struct pipe_buffer *buf = &pipe->bufs[iter_head & p_mask]; in push_pipe()
563 unsigned int p_mask = pipe->ring_size - 1; in copy_pipe_to_iter() local
575 memcpy_to_page(pipe->bufs[i_head & p_mask].page, off, addr, chunk); in copy_pipe_to_iter()
598 unsigned int p_mask = pipe->ring_size - 1; in csum_and_copy_to_pipe_iter() local
612 char *p = kmap_atomic(pipe->bufs[i_head & p_mask].page); in csum_and_copy_to_pipe_iter()
673 unsigned int p_mask = pipe->ring_size - 1; in copy_mc_pipe_to_iter() local
687 rem = copy_mc_to_page(pipe->bufs[i_head & p_mask].page, in copy_mc_pipe_to_iter()
954 unsigned int p_mask = pipe->ring_size - 1; in pipe_zero() local
967 memzero_page(pipe->bufs[i_head & p_mask].page, off, chunk); in pipe_zero()
1021 unsigned int p_mask = pipe->ring_size - 1; in pipe_truncate() local
1029 buf = &pipe->bufs[i_head & p_mask]; in pipe_truncate()
1035 pipe_buf_release(pipe, &pipe->bufs[p_head & p_mask]); in pipe_truncate()
1049 unsigned int p_mask = pipe->ring_size - 1; in pipe_advance() local
1054 left += off - pipe->bufs[i_head & p_mask].offset; in pipe_advance()
1056 buf = &pipe->bufs[i_head & p_mask]; in pipe_advance()
1093 unsigned int p_mask = pipe->ring_size - 1; in iov_iter_revert() local
1097 struct pipe_buffer *b = &pipe->bufs[i_head & p_mask]; in iov_iter_revert()
1109 b = &pipe->bufs[i_head & p_mask]; in iov_iter_revert()
1235 unsigned int p_mask = i->pipe->ring_size - 1; in iov_iter_alignment() local
1237 if (size && i->iov_offset && allocated(&i->pipe->bufs[i->head & p_mask])) in iov_iter_alignment()
1279 unsigned int p_mask = pipe->ring_size - 1; in __pipe_get_pages() local
1287 get_page(*pages++ = pipe->bufs[iter_head & p_mask].page); in __pipe_get_pages()